Sabalenka Wins at Cincinnati Open as Medvedev Loses Temper
Listen to the story
Aryna Sabalenka, the world number one, extended her strong run of form at the Cincinnati Open, defeating Wang in dominant fashion to advance further in the tournament.
In a separate encounter, Sabalenka required six match points before finally closing out victory over Gibson, highlighting the tight margins that can define even the most one-sided-looking results at the top level of the sport.
While Sabalenka's results underline her consistency heading into the latter stages of the tournament, Daniil Medvedev's campaign has been overshadowed by visible frustration on court.
The Russian, known for his combustible on-court temperament, allowed his emotions to boil over during his match, a pattern that has occasionally affected his performances in recent months.
Medvedev's struggles come at a time when he is under increasing scrutiny regarding his current form, with many observers watching closely to see whether he can rediscover the composure that once made him one of the most feared competitors on the tour.
Sabalenka, by contrast, appears to be gathering significant momentum as she continues her push through the draw. Her victories over both Wang and Gibson suggest she remains a serious contender for the title in Cincinnati.
The tournament itself holds notable importance on the tennis calendar, often serving as a key indicator of player form ahead of the upcoming major championships later in the season.
As the tournament progresses, attention will likely remain split between Sabalenka's pursuit of the title and whether Medvedev can find a way to channel his frustrations more productively in his remaining matches.
